Alanoll Posted July 8, 2006 Posted July 8, 2006 My request isn't so simple, and could prove quite complicated and possible rewrite of a majority of the code.Make nLite modular. Have a base engine that loads modules. Module for removal, one for cosmetics, and what have you. Along with this, the ability for others to write their own modules (say to include something you never would have though of). I understand you don't want to make nLite opensource, and so the modular idea with allowing users to write their own modules (granted the programming ones) and then could take some of the burden off you for different "components" of nLite.
